Blizzard seek to wrestle control of 'Heroes of Warcraft' domain
Posted: 20.11.2012 13:29 by Simon Priest Comments: 2
Warcraft creators Blizzard Entertainment aren't happy that the domain HeroesofWarcraft.com is currently outside their control. Last month the studio registered WarcraftBattles.com for some reason.

Speculation has the studio looking to revive the iconic PC RTS series Warcraft. Blizzard has filed a complaint with the National Arbitration Forum in an attempt to be 'given' the domain.

If successful this mean the studio avoids having to pay a hefty wad of cash. It seems the current owner resides within the United Kingdom. Will Blizzard use the domain?

Heroes of Warcraft was the originally intended name for Warcraft III, which eventually became Warcraft III: The Frozen Throne. In order to be awarded the rights to the domain Blizzard must satisfy three criteria, reports Fusible:

(1) that the disputed domain name registered by the Respondent is identical or confusingly similar to a trademark or service mark in which the Complainant has rights; and

(2) that the Respondent has no rights or legitimate interests in respect of the disputed domain name; and

(3) that the disputed domain name has been registered and is being used in bad faith


Blizzard's case number with the National Arbitration Forum is 1470639.
